How long is it since your op? If it's within the last 10 weeks or so you could be retaining water and other fluids in your tissues due to the healing process. Also the body holds onto and tries to store fat after a trauma to protect itself and for the body an operation like that would be a trauma.
If you just stick to food optimising it will eventually back off but it'll probably be slow until the body realises that it's out of danger and so can release fat again.
